Thank you for taking the time to visit our 'Team Cerys D's' fundraising page for Great Ormond Street Hospital.

Cerys was diagnosed with Hypoplastic Left Heart Syndrome (HLHS) when I was 20 weeks pregnant. We were immediately treated at Great Ormond Street Hospital.

HLHS means Cerys was born with half a working heart. At three days old, she had her first open heart surgery, and then another at seven weeks old.

Cerys was due her third planned surgery in July this year, but she was becoming more unwell so surgery was brought forward to May and they ended up doing this stage on her 'third' birthday. We are now home, and she is doing absolutely brilliantly.

She has changed our lives for the better and we wanted to take part in this trek to say thank you to all at GOSH that continue to look after her.

The name Cerys means "to love", she enjoys her life with "great zest" and always "fun" to be around - this is so true.
